I know a lot of people these days call Monroe’s and quite rightly so due to its reputation for drugs. But back in 1990/91/92 the place was (banging) fantastic.
I and a few of my friends used to go to the set-end up shadsworth on weekends because the atmosphere amongst the people and the then new type of music was brilliant, never experienced any thing like it before in my life. The venue / scene became so popular that the set-end was no longer able to cope with the amount of people wanting to enter. So it was time to find a new venue.

At that time Monroe’s wasn’t doing very well with it’s weekend openings, I mean it was ok but it never really got busy ,sometimes it did but often it didn’t. Anyhow Ian and Simon the then managers of Monroe’s where approached by two or three of the DJ’s from set-end and told them that if they gave them a slot they could fill the place. So with a bit of disbelieve they agreed and gave them a Wednesday night.
I’m not joking now, but come that Wednesday night, I have never seen as many people in Monroe’s, it was unbelievable. The managers were so impressed by the turn out that they changed the Wednesday night to a Thursday night and then to Friday/Saturday nights. It was Banging. Hehe the club was full week after week, you even had to get there early if you wanted to get in, it was that popular. We never missed, it only cost £2 or £3 quid to get in and at that time the bar was open, the age group was mixed, young and old and I can honestly say (imo) that the majority of people who went were not using drugs, I imagine some people were as there was talk and whispers, but it really wasn’t that obvious then,
We eventually stopped going shortly after the bar lost its licence and the entrance fees shot up and I’ve no doubt some of the other followed suit thus eventually boiling down to the kids.
